- What is your typical process for working with a new customer?
THE ESTIMATE We will keep our estimating appointment. If there is a problem with keeping our appointment we will call you ahead of time and let you know. We will listen to your needs, measure your project, discuss [potential issues and considerations and work to identify and propose the best solution. We will share information with you and answer your questions. We will prepare a detailed and complete proposal for the work discussed including a fair price and we will make sure you understand current lead times and material availability. THE INSTALLATION We will prepare any paperwork required of your HOA and your community if these options are selected. We will generate a production drawing based on our contract and submit to you for approval prior to starting any work We will proactively communicate with you as to status of approvals, permits and installation schedule and potential weather or crew delays. We will install the fence per the production drawing and contract. We will clean the finished fence and remove trash and spoil from your site.
